It's in fact the main inhibitory neurotransmitter system in brain circuits. Gamma-Aminobutyric Acid is a relaxation neurotransmitter that the body produces naturally when we're preparing to sleep, so the technique of using GABA supplements to signal the brain that it's time to relax makes sense - how can i reduce stress. What's not completely clear, nevertheless, is how effective oral GABA supplements remain in activating those benefits.

While some studies have shown that GABA can cross the blood-brain barrier, others have revealed the opposite, suggesting a possible placebo impact behind viewed benefits of the supplements. Scientists concur that more research is required to identify how useful GABA supplements really are. In 2017, Gwyneth Paltrow's GOOP promoted a $120 brand name of bio-frequency sticker labels, leading to a temporary viral minute for the tech. what is the best way to reduce stress. Sadly for advocates of the devices, the action wasn't excellent, with Mark Shelhamer, former chief scientist at NASA's human research division, significantly decrying the GOOP-endorsed product as "snake oil." Although the NuCalm website explains that "each disc holds the electromagnetic frequency patterns of GABA and its precursors to deliver a pure biosignal to your body," it's unclear exactly how placing the sticker label on your wrist triggers that shipment.
